Take-Two laying off 5% of staff, approximately 580 people, as it launches its third cost reduction program in 14 months

Fallout Shelter revenues rose to $80,000 per day within three days of Fallout TV show debut, according to Sensor Tower

Kwalee said fewer than 40 people have been laid off, plans to grow its headcount from 346 last year to between 410 and 420
